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/323.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 如何在jboss 7中为安全域配置infinispan_Java_Jboss7.x_Infinispan - Fatal编程技术网

Java 如何在jboss 7中为安全域配置infinispan

Java 如何在jboss 7中为安全域配置infinispan,java,jboss7.x,infinispan,Java,Jboss7.x,Infinispan,在JBoss7.1中,我想使用infinispan作为安全域的缓存类型。 我在我的standalone.xml中设置了此配置: <subsystem xmlns="urn:jboss:domain:security:1.2"> <security-domains> <security-domain name="calypso-db-security-domain" cache-type="infinispan"

在JBoss7.1中,我想使用infinispan作为安全域的缓存类型。 我在我的standalone.xml中设置了此配置:

<subsystem xmlns="urn:jboss:domain:security:1.2">
            <security-domains>
                <security-domain name="calypso-db-security-domain" cache-type="infinispan">
                    <authentication>
                      <login-module code="org.jboss.security.auth.spi.LdapExtLoginModule" flag="required">
                        <module-option name="java.naming.factory.initial" value="com.sun.jndi.ldap.LdapCtxFactory"/>
......
 </security-domain>
<subsystem xmlns="urn:jboss:domain:infinispan:1.4">
            <cache-container name="security" aliases="standard-security-cache" default-cache="auth-cache">
              <local-cache name="auth-cache" batching="true">
              <expiration lifespan="0" max-idle="0"/>
              </local-cache>
            </cache-container>
</subsystem>

......

我不明白的是,如何通过名称将cache type=“infinispan”声明与我定义的name=“security”特定缓存容器连接起来。

连接是否由定义:default cache=“auth cache”完成?连接是否由定义:default cache=“auth cache”完成?